
WPS表格如何按合并单元格大小自动调整打印区域?
目录
- 1. 问题定义:合并单元格为何总把打印页撑破
- 2. 功能定位:打印区域 vs 分页符 vs 缩放
- 3. 最短可达路径(桌面端 Windows/macOS 通用)
- 4. 最短可达路径(Android/iOS 平板端)
- 5. 例外与副作用:什么时候不该用“自动调整”
- 6. 验证与回退:三步确认没有裁切
- 7. 与协作流程的衔接:多人编辑时如何锁定打印区域
- 8. 故障排查:打印区域突然失效的常见原因
- 9. 适用/不适用场景清单
- 10. 最佳实践 5 条速查表
- 11. FAQ(使用 FAQPage Schema)
- 12. 为何取消合并后打印区域仍多出空白列?
- 13. 鸿蒙 NEXT 版路径与 Windows 是否一致?
- 14. 打印区域能否随数据透视表刷新自动扩大?
- 15. 收尾:下一步行动
问题定义:合并单元格为何总把打印页撑破
在 WPS 表格里,合并单元格常被用来做多级表头或分类小计,但它会把「实际占用范围」放大到整段行列,导致打印预览时右侧或底部出现大片空白页。核心关键词“WPS表格如何按合并单元格大小自动调整打印区域”要解决的,就是让打印边界只包住可见内容,而不是被隐藏行列牵着走。
功能定位:打印区域 vs 分页符 vs 缩放
WPS 把「打印区域」视为一张虚拟画布,默认按「已用区域」+「合并单元格最边缘」计算。若直接勾选「缩放为一页」,字体可能被压成“蚂蚁”;若手动拖分页符,合并单元格一旦增删又要重来。因此,自动调整打印区域的核心是:在「保留可读字号」前提下,让软件动态收缩边界,而不是简单缩放。
最短可达路径(桌面端 Windows/macOS 通用)
- 选中待打印区域左上角单元格,按住 Shift 再点右下角,形成矩形选区(必须完整包住合并单元格)。
- 顶部菜单【页面布局】→【打印区域】→【设置打印区域】。
- 同一 Ribbon 点击【调整为】,选择「1 页宽 × 1 页高」;若字号低于 8 磅,可改为「1 页宽 × 99 页高」保留纵向扩展空间。
- Ctrl+P 进入打印预览,勾选【背景错误检查】,确认无「跨页断开合并单元格」红色警告。
- 若右侧仍留白,回到【页面布局】→【页边距】→【窄】,或把「左右边距」手动改为 0.5 cm。
经验性观察:在 12.3 版以后,设置打印区域会生成一个名为 Print_Area 的命名区域,后续增删行列只要没超出该命名区域四角,打印边界会自动跟随;一旦超出,需要重新执行步骤 2。
最短可达路径(Android/iOS 平板端)
- 打开表格→点击底部【工具】→【查看】→【打印】。
- 在「打印范围」卡片里点【选择范围】,用手指拖出虚线框,确保包住合并单元格最边缘。
- 切换【适配】开关至「自动缩放到一页」;若提示字号过小,改选「自定义比例」并输入 85% 左右。
- 右上角【预览】→【导出 PDF】,先本地检查,再 AirPrint 或分享至微信。
注意:移动端没有「命名区域」概念,步骤 2 的虚线框即一次性打印区域;若回表格修改数据,需要重新进入打印界面再选一次。
例外与副作用:什么时候不该用“自动调整”
1. 合并单元格内含垂直文字且旋转角度为 90° 时,自动缩放会把字体压扁,导致打印笔画粘连。此时应关闭「1 页高」,允许纵向分页。
2. 财务凭证若需套打“金额栏”到固定位置,一旦开启自动调整,整体偏移会导致骑缝章错位。此类场景应改用「固定行列尺寸」+「自定义纸张」。
3. 若文件需被第三方插件(如税务报表工具)二次读取打印区域,插件通常只认「已用区域」而非 Print_Area 命名区域,此时设置打印区域反而造成数据缺失。
验证与回退:三步确认没有裁切
- 在【视图】→【分页预览】中,蓝色实线应刚好包住合并单元格最外缘;若出现虚线,说明仍有空白列被计入。
- 按 Ctrl+G →【定位条件】→【对象】,检查是否遗留了透明文本框或图表,它们会把“已用区域”撑大。
- 如需回退,【页面布局】→【打印区域】→【取消打印区域】即可恢复默认;若曾勾选「缩放为一页」,需在同一窗口改回「无缩放」。
与协作流程的衔接:多人编辑时如何锁定打印区域
经验性观察:当 1,000 并发协同用户中有人插入行列,Print_Area 命名区域右下角会自动漂移,但左上角固定。若文件启用了【填表模式】,建议由管理员在【审阅】→【允许用户编辑区域】中把 Print_Area 设为「只读」,避免普通协作者误扩边界。
故障排查:打印区域突然失效的常见原因
| 现象 | 最可能原因 | 验证与处置 |
|---|---|---|
| 打印预览出现空白页 | 合并单元格下方存在「格式刷」遗留的空字符串 | Ctrl+End 定位最后单元格,若远超数据区,删除多余行后保存 |
| 导出 PDF 右侧被裁 | 纸张方向与打印机默认纸盒不匹配 | 【页面布局】→【方向】手动选横向,再进打印机属性确认纸盒为 A4 |
| 移动端提示「超出 9 页无法打印」 | iOS 版 AirPrint 硬限制 | 先导出 PDF 到本地,再用系统打印分多次输出 |
适用/不适用场景清单
- ✅ 周报汇总表:合并单元格做部门分组,行数 <2 000,自动调整后可 1 页 A4 横向输出。
- ✅ 教学座位表:合并单元格表示合并座位,打印区域动态跟随,方便期中换座后重打。
- ❌ 发票套打:需与税控机坐标对齐,任何缩放都会导致密码区错位。
- ❌ 超过 1 万行的明细账:即便横向缩到 50%,字号已低于 6 磅,违反档案字迹耐久规范。
最佳实践 5 条速查表
- 合并单元格前先清空区域外的「格式刷」残留,避免 Print_Area 被隐形对象撑大。
- 设置打印区域后,立即在【文件】→【选项】→【高级】→【此工作表的显示选项】里勾选【显示分页符】,随时可视反馈。
- 若需多次打印不同片段,用「自定义视图」而非反复改 Print_Area;视图可记忆隐藏行列与打印区域组合。
- 给 Print_Area 命名添加前缀「prt_」,方便在名称管理器里快速识别,不与数据区域混淆。
- 文件定稿前,用【检查文档】→【兼容性检查器】扫描一次,确保合并单元格未跨页断开。
FAQ(使用 FAQPage Schema)
为何取消合并后打印区域仍多出空白列?
合并单元格取消后,格式(如填充色)仍留在原区域,WPS 把格式视为“已用”。选中疑似列→【清除】→【清除格式】即可。
鸿蒙 NEXT 版路径与 Windows 是否一致?
截至当前的最新版本,鸿蒙 NEXT 平板界面与 Android 相同,【工具】→【查看】→【打印】里设置;暂不支持命名区域。
打印区域能否随数据透视表刷新自动扩大?
可以。把透视表输出到单独工作表,再用 OFFSET+COUNTA 创建动态命名区域,最后把 Print_Area 引用该名称即可。
收尾:下一步行动
合并单元格并不是打印灾难的原罪,真正的问题是“隐形已用区域”被软件算进纸张。只要记住「先圈选、再命名、后缩放」的三步法,并在定稿前用分页预览做最后一次肉眼体检,就能把 WPS 表格的打印区域牢牢绑在可见内容边缘。现在就打开你最头疼的报表,按本文步骤操作一遍;若 30 秒内能在分页预览里看到蓝色实线刚好包住最后一行合计,说明调整成功,直接 Ctrl+P 输出即可。